※参考情報 建築二重ガラスソーラーコントロールガラスは、現代の建築において非常に重要な素材の一つであり、特にエネルギー効率や快適な居住空間の創出に寄与しています。このガラスは、二重構造を持ち、内部に特別なコーティングを施すことで、太陽光の熱や紫外線を効果的に制御します。これにより、室内環境を快適に保ちながら、エネルギーコストの削減も可能となります。 まず、このガラスの定義から説明します。建築二重ガラスソーラーコントロールガラスは、二重構造のガラスユニットで、2枚のガラスの間に空気層やアルゴンガスなどを封入することで、熱伝導を低下させる特性を持っています。また、ソーラーコントロール機能によって、太陽光の熱を反射・吸収し、紫外線を遮ることができます。このように、外部からの熱の侵入を抑制することで、建物の冷暖房効率を向上させることができるのが大きな特徴です。 次に、建築二重ガラスソーラーコントロールガラスの特徴について詳しく述べます。このガラスは、一般的に低放射(Low-E)コーティングが施されており、これにより熱の放射を抑えつつ、可視光線は通すことができます。これにより、自然光を利用しつつ、外部からの過剰な熱を遮ることができるため、館内の明るさを保ちながら快適な温度を確保することができます。また、音の遮断性能も高く、交通量の多い地区や工業地域などの騒音を軽減する効果があります。 建築二重ガラスソーラーコントロールガラスには、いくつかの種類があります。一般的には、透明型、反射型、吸収型の3種類に分類されます。透明型は最も一般的で、透明度が高く、自然光を多く取り入れることが特徴です。反射型は、特殊なコーティングによって太陽光を反射し、熱の侵入を抑えることができるため、特に西日対策などに有効です。また、吸収型は、太陽光を吸収し内部で熱を発生させることで、逆に効果的に室温を調整する機能があります。これらの種類を選択することで、建物の用途や立地条件に応じた最適な熱管理が可能となります。 用途に関しては、建築二重ガラスソーラーコントロールガラスは、住宅、商業施設、公共施設など、様々なタイプの建物に利用されています。特に大きな窓やファサードに使用されることが多く、日照条件を考慮した設計が求められる場面で効果を発揮します。例えば、店舗のショーウィンドウには、商品が見えるように透明型が使われる一方で、オフィスビルの南面には反射型が採用されることが一般的です。また、公共施設では、音や熱の管理が特に重要視されるため、これらの特性を生かした設計が行われます。 関連技術としては、グラスの製造プロセスや加工技術が挙げられます。特に、ソーラーコントロール機能を持つガラスは、そのコーティング技術によって性能が大きく変わるため、表面処理技術や薄膜技術の進化が不可欠です。また、ガラスとフレームの接合技術や、シーリング技術なども、性能や耐久性に大きな影響を与える要因となります。さらに、最近では、スマートガラスと呼ばれる技術も注目されており、電気的に透明度を調整できるガラスも登場しています。これにより、居住空間の快適性が向上し、エネルギーの管理がより効率的に行えるようになっています。 今後の展望としては、環境意識の高まりや、エネルギー効率を重視した建築設計が進む中で、建築二重ガラスソーラーコントロールガラスの需要はますます増加していくと考えられます。再生可能エネルギーの利用促進とともに、防災機能や耐久性の向上が求められる時代の中で、さらなる技術革新が期待されます。また、建物の設計段階からこのようなガラスを考慮することで、長期的なコスト削減や環境への配慮を実現することができるでしょう。 このように、建築二重ガラスソーラーコントロールガラスは、快適な居住環境を提供しながら、エネルギー効率を高めるための重要な素材であり、その技術や用途はますます進化していくことでしょう。建築・デザインの分野において、このガラスの理解が深まることによって、より良い空間の創出が促進されることが期待されています。 |
